Ferromagnetism of the 1-D Kondo Lattice Model: A Quantum Monte Carlo Study

open access: yes, 1992
The one dimensional Kondo lattice model is investigated using Quantum Monte Carlo and transfer matrix techniques. In the strong coupling region ferromagnetic ordering is found even at large band fillings.

Topological 2-Dimensional Quantum Mechanics

open access: yes, 1993
We define a Chern- Simons Lagrangian for a system of planar particles topologically interacting at a distance. The anyon model appears as a particular case where all the particles are identical.
